Definition of a Dog Camera
A dog camera is a device designed to allow pet owners to monitor their dogs remotely. This compact setup typically features a video camera, microphone, and speaker, all combined into one neat package.
The camera captures live footage of the dog and sends it to the owner’s smartphone, tablet, or computer. Some dog cameras also include features such as treat dispensers, night vision, and motion detection.
This technological innovation offers dog owners peace of mind knowing they can keep an eye on their furry friend while away from home.

Do dog cameras record all the time?
Dog cameras can record all the time or intermittently, depending on the type of camera and the settings chosen by the owner. Some cameras offer continuous recording or live streaming for round-the-clock monitoring.
In contrast, others utilize motion detection or sound activation to capture footage only when the dog is active or appears distressed. However, dog owners must respect their pet’s privacy and ensure the camera is not invading their personal space or affecting their behavior.
Additionally, privacy laws may vary depending on the location, so owners should check the regulations before using a dog camera to record video or audio without consent.
What is the best indoor pet camera?
Many indoor pet cameras are available in the market, but some of the best are Petcube Bites 2, Wyze Cam Pan, and Blink Indoor Camera. The Furbo Dog Camera has a treat dispenser, and its 1080p camera provides clear video and night vision.
The Petcube Bites 2 also has a treat dispenser and records 1080p video. The Wyze Cam Pan is a budget-friendly option with 360-degree coverage, motion detection, and two-way communication.
The Blink Indoor Camera has a wide-angle lens, motion detection, and free cloud storage. Ultimately, the best indoor pet camera depends on your needs and budget.
